ARNE STØMNE

Arne Stømne was born in Bærum in 1918.

Student of and the Norwegian Academy of Fine Arts under Prof. Åge Storstein.

Participated in the National Autumn Exhibition since 1952. Study trips to Sweden, Denmark, Belgium, Germany. Italy and Spain.

Represented in Nasjonalgalleriet, Riksgalleriet, Norsk Kulturråd, Lillehammer faste galieri, Kristiansand faste galleri. Skien Billedgalleri. Stavanger faste galleri. Moss faste galleri. Larvik faste galleri.

In private collections at home and abroad. Biennale in Sao Paolo 1959.

Nordic exhibition in Iceland in 1961. The World's Fair in Australia 1968.

Scholarships:

1951: 3 % work grant.

1952: Grosserer Th. Henrichsens legat.

1955: U.K.S. work grant.

1956: Namdalsstipendet, Fondet for Dansk- Norsk Samarbeid.

1958: State employment grant.

1959: State artist scholarship.

1962: 3% Government travel grant.

1965: State artist scholarship for 3 years.

Solo exhibitions:

Galleri Per 1959, Lillehammer 1960, Skien, Larvik, Stavanger, Kristiansand, Bergen, Permanenten 1961 . Galleri Per 1963 og 1967. Ålesund 1969. Galler F. 15 Moss 1971 . Larvik 1971.

Jury assignments for Norsk Kulturråd, 1975. (Decoration by Notodden Lærerskole. Tønsberg Lærerskole.)
